Good morning, Lafayette. Here's your local news at a glance for Thursday, the 13th of February.

COMMUNITY NEWS

  • The Big Towns summit, focusing on the achievements and innovation of mid-sized cities, will be held in Lafayette, LA, on April 23-24, featuring discussions on urban revitalization and economic innovation.  The Daily Advertiser

CRIME NEWS

  • An assistant district attorney in Lafayette was killed in a murder-suicide by her husband, leaving the community and her colleagues at the 16th Judicial District Court mourning her loss and contributions to the juvenile justice system.  The Advocate

CULTURE NEWS

  • Zydeco music legend Sid Williams, influential for over 40 years in Louisiana's music scene, was commemorated by family, friends, and peers in Lafayette.  News 15

ECONOMY NEWS

  • Due to a persistent bird flu outbreak, egg prices have doubled and shortages are leading stores to limit purchases, impacting consumers and businesses alike.  The Advocate
  • A $1 million renovation permit was issued for the old Travelodge Motel in Lafayette, La, featuring comprehensive updates including the pool area and HVAC alongside other notable construction projects in the region.  The Advocate

EDUCATION NEWS

  • An audit reveals the Lafayette Parish School System potentially violated state law by not bidding out projects as required, despite the system's belief that their quoting process was competitive.  The Current

ENVIRONMENT NEWS

  • The National Weather Service issued a Tornado Watch until 8 PM for 15 parishes in Acadiana, with storms expected to move in later this afternoon.  News 15
